How they compare

Bulgaria currently reports 8,617 1000 USD against 6,755 1000 USD in Serbia and Montenegro, a difference of 1,862 1000 USD.

That makes Bulgaria's figure about 1.3 times Serbia and Montenegro's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 9 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Bulgaria ahead.

Bulgaria ranks 71st and Serbia and Montenegro ranks 73rd of 146 countries.

Bulgaria has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
